News known as foreign correspondents, are journalists who are employed by news outlets to report on events happening in other countries or regions. These reporters are often based in foreign countries, and they work to provide in-depth coverage of the news from that region.

One of the key roles of news agents is to provide a local perspective on the news. They have a deep understanding of the politics, culture, and social dynamics of the countries they cover, which allows them to produce nuanced and insightful reporting that is difficult for outsiders to replicate. For example, a news agent based in China may be able to provide unique insights into the Chinese Communist Party’s political maneuvering, or to examine the social and economic factors that are driving the country’s fast-paced growth.

News agents are also responsible for covering breaking news events. When a major event occurs in a foreign country, such as a natural disaster, political upheaval, or terrorist attack, news agents are often the first ones on the scene to report on the situation. They are trained to operate under high pressure and with little sleep, working to gather as much information as possible and to quickly file their reports back to their home news outlets.

In addition to their reporting duties, news agents also play an important role in maintaining journalistic integrity. They are responsible for following a strict code of ethics, which includes principles such as accuracy, fairness, and objectivity. This means that news agents must work to verify their sources, fact-check their reporting, and ensure that their stories are not influenced by their own biases or the biases of their employers.

Another challenge faced by news agents is the danger of working in conflict zones or other dangerous regions. Many news agents have put themselves in harm’s way in order to cover events such as wars, natural disasters, or political unrest. Some have been kidnapped or killed while on assignment. In recent years, the digital revolution has disrupted the traditional model of journalism, with many news outlets cutting their foreign correspondent budgets or relying on freelancers to cover stories. This has led some to question the future of news agents, and whether they will continue to be an important part of the journalistic landscape.

However, many observers believe that news agents will remain relevant in the years to come.
